Description |
14 swatches of machine woven tweed, each with a numbered label, held together with a brass butterfly pin pushed through. The swatches are roughly cut rectangles. Top swatch has no numbered label (unlike the ones below) [but one's below suggest it is colourway 673]. Number labels attached with adhesive. Swatch numbers in this order: [673]; 674; 675; 676; 677; 678;679; 680; 681; 533; 532; 530; 529; 531 |

Provenance |
Part of a collection of Akaroa Homespun Tweed samples woven at the Akaroa tweed factory, established 1938, closed April 1949. Purchased by donor at an antiques fair at Lincoln. |
